Canary gate on Lanternfall keeps blocking promotion even with healthy metrics. Cause: the gating rule compares error-rate deltas against a stale baseline window; last week's incident skewed it. Workaround: set baseline window to 24h in the gate config and re-run the promotion job. Do not force-promote — that bypasses the rollback hook. Permanent fix lands in the next deployer release. Reference the blocked build token below.

session token of kahog-bahif = htk9_f63daec35

Meeting notes — transport briefing, 14 May

Discussed the crate of survey instruments bound for the Pellham ridge site. Theodolites calibrated Tuesday; crate sealed and weatherproofed. Coordinator to schedule a morning run to avoid the gravel road after rain. Driver carries the calibration certificates, not the site office. Hand-over instruction for the courier follows below.

handover note for yawig-tagug: the ralael eliion courier leaves the ulaax frair olidor ledger at gate 3456 under passcode 367212

Minutes — Management Meeting, Vellorn Systems

Attendees: dept heads, chaired by M. Tarquist.

Agreed: FY headcount capped at 312 roles. Engineering gains six positions; Field Ops frozen. Backfills require CFO sign-off from January. Contractor conversions reviewed quarterly. Heads to submit role justifications by month end. Context for these limits is set out in the confidential note below.

board note of yageg-yadug: The northern region missed its Framir quota by 13.1 percent last quarter. Lamathek Freight plans to raise the Quenael list price by 30.2 percent in March. The pricing group signed off on a budget of $133.5 million for Project Novok. The renewal with Gilethek Foods closes at $60.0 million a year, 2.7 percent above the last contract.

## Cron → Windmill Migration

Quick heads-up for newcomers: we're moving the old Graywharf cron jobs into the Windmill workflow engine. Each job becomes a workflow with retries and alerting built in, so no more silent 3 a.m. failures. Before porting a job, check the engine's current settings, shown here.

deployment values, kaduf-yahag:
ulaix:
  pin: 3536
  metrics_host: metrics.ulaix.zemvarlabs.internal
  tenant: tamael
  seal: seal_b3192d5a